Output ac86c05dd91d62789908f112ea9d89570209d60f8c1da27fa9f5b7c33f7e481d:0

value
306731529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f20524bd188257d5988c6abe6d890dadf680759 OP_EQUAL
address
3K7bhvDr1Mnje4SKxfRXkvuExuKuGfXYJK
transaction
ac86c05dd91d62789908f112ea9d89570209d60f8c1da27fa9f5b7c33f7e481d
spent
true